HSAutoLink II Interconnect System

HSAutoLink II connectors and cable assemblies provide a versatile, robust and high-speed differential-pair connectivity solution for transportation applications. With a variety of customizable pin configurations, the HSAutoLink II System helps designers address demands for more bandwidth and higher reliability. Sealed and unsealed connectors, as well as off-the-shelf options, enhance design flexibility and accelerate development times.

Circuits Data Rate Current Protocols
6, 12, 14, hybrid Up to 13.5Gbps 1.5A A2B, DisplayPort, USB 1.0 to 3.0 Gen I, GMSL 1 to 3, FPD-Link I to IV, Ethernet, APIX 2/3

Rugged and Reliable Performance for Harsh Environments

The HSAutoLink II connector design meets USCAR specifications with a positive lock mechanism that helps ensure reliable connectivity in applications subject to shock or vibration. The connector position assurance (CPA) feature is designed to provide a secure fit and offers user-friendly installation, while a 360-degree fully shielded header core provides robust electromagnetic interference (EMI) resistance.

Rugged HSAutoLink II Connector and Cable

Delivers high-speed communication protocols for applications including cameras, infotainment, telematics and advanced driver assistance systems (ADAS)
Connectors support up to 13.5Gbps per lane, depending on type of cable.

Includes sealed options for use throughout the vehicle in environments subject to various exposure levels
The sealed connectors and headers feature fully protected, IP67-rated perimeter seals, with IP69K-rated sealing available in customized designs.

Enables high versatility with support for multiple protocols in the same connector
The connector supports DisplayPort, LVDS, USB 1.0 to 3.0 Gen I, FPD-Link I to IV, GMSL 1 to 3 and Ethernet protocols.

Provides excellent long-term reliability with robust design
The proven low-force helix (LFH) terminal interface, fully protected shield case and high-temperature plastic housings ensure good signal integrity and dependable performance.

Offers a variety of options to fit application requirements
Multiple off-the-shelf cable and header variants are available, simplifying validation and engineer work, while custom solutions are also possible to match customer performance needs.

Reduces PCB footprint with customizable pinout configurations
With multiple high-speed pinout configurations and cable exit options, the HSAutoLink II System saves space on the PCB compared with alternative products.

Frequently Asked Questions


What is the HSAutoLink II Interconnect System?
The HSAutoLink II System is a high-speed differential-pair connectivity solution designed for automotive and commercial vehicle applications, supporting data rates up to 13.5Gbps and multiple protocols such as USB, LVDS, and Ethernet. It features robust and flexible connector designs, including sealed and unsealed options, ensuring reliable performance even in harsh environments while offering versatility and adaptability to evolving automotive technologies.

For what applications is the HSAutoLink II Interconnect System intended?
The HSAutoLink II System is ideal for automotive applications such as infotainment systems, digital displays including clusters, head-up displays (HUDs), front and rear displays, engine control modules (ECUs), vehicle control modules (VCUs), USB devices, advanced driver assistance systems (ADAS) and cameras. It is also useful in agricultural and industrial equipment, including semi-trailer trucks, construction machinery, ATVs, watercraft and motorcycles.

How does the HSAutoLink II System ensure robust connections?
HSAutoLink II connectors have sealed options rated at IP67 and IP69K for wet conditions. The CPA push area ensures easy installation, while the positive-lock mechanism guarantees reliable connectivity in high-shock or high-vibration applications. The 360-degree shielded core enhances electromagnetic interference (EMI) resistance.

What are the validation standards for the HSAutoLink II System?
The HSAutoLink II System complies with validation standards like GMW3191 and USCAR and can also be validated to meet specific customer requirements.

How does the HSAutoLink II design save space on the PCB?
The HSAutoLink II header optimizes PCB space by combining multiple protocols into a single connector, eliminating the need for multiple connectors. This streamlined design minimizes the overall footprint. Custom solutions are tailored to meet specific customer requirements and applications.

What terminal design is used?
The HSAutoLink II System uses soldering technology with a low-force helix (LFH) terminal that delivers proven reliability and high-speed signaling performance.

What configurations are available for HSAutoLink II connectors?

  • Unsealed and sealed
  • Wire-to-wire and wire-to-board
  • Surface-mount technology (SMT) and plated through-hole (PTH) headers
  • Single, dual and triple exits

What are the advantages of the LFH terminal?

  • Low insertion force due to gradual separation of receptacle contacts (0.5N per circuit)
  • High durability, withstanding up to 5,000 mating cycles with a standard gold plating finish
  • Two contact beams to provide multiple current paths, minimal path length, and low and stable contact resistance
  • Contact geometry and high density promote high signal bandwidth in differential signaling environments
  • Continuous current-carrying capacity of 1.5A

What keying options are available for HSAutoLink II housings?
Connector housings are available in up to six different keying options, each with a unique color for easy identification. These keying options help ensure proper mating and prevent misalignment during assembly.
